Transaction 6b18475a178edd8bf9bfc54219ab3bf68df50b605ae233ef53d69dbbbb8adece
1 Input
1 Output
-
6b18475a178edd8bf9bfc54219ab3bf68df50b605ae233ef53d69dbbbb8adece:0
- value
- 25649630
- script pubkey
- OP_0 OP_PUSHBYTES_20 79dd4b5fe887917cea40a89426eff673bf8ac727
- address
- bc1q08w5khlgs7ghe6jq4z2zdmlkwwlc43e8fuzuf2